Inhabitants of Tikopia, south west Pacific
Native inhabitants of the small island of Tikopia, in the south west Pacific Ocean, near the Santa Cruz and Solomon Islands. Date: 19th century

This evocative photograph captures the daily life of the inhabitants of Tikopia, a small island in the southwest Pacific Ocean, situated near the Santa Cruz and Solomon Islands. Dating back to the 19th century, this image offers a glimpse into the rich cultural heritage of these native people. The inhabitants of Tikopia are renowned for their distinctive tattoos, which were considered a mark of status and identity. In this photograph, several members of a family can be seen, their bodies adorned with intricate tattoos that tell stories of their lineage and personal achievements.
